Over a year ago, Joaquin Phoenix stunned the media with the announcement he was retiring from acting to pursue a career as a rapper. But if the people over at The Mumbai Mirror are to be believed, it would appear Phoenix may be coming out of retirement to play Edgar Allan Poe in a film adaptation of Daniel Stashower’s book The Beautiful Cigar Girl.
The Mumbai Mirror spoke with Resul Pookutty, the Oscar-winning sound recordist for Slumdog Millionaire, who revealed details about his next movie:
“I couldn’t be happier because I am doing a period film. It is a very special challenge because I have to recreate the sound textures of New York in 1854. It’s an adaptation of The Beautiful Cigar Girl by Daniel Stashower and based on an eerie real-life experience of author Edgar Allen Poe which happened just months before his death. Joaquin plays Edgar Allen Poe. »
